Bridge Loans in San Buenaventura
Bridge loans are non-QM products. That means standard debt-to-income rules don't apply the same way.
Lenders focus heavily on equity. You generally need 20–30% equity in your departing home to qualify.

Most retail banks don't offer bridge loans. You need a broker with access to portfolio and private lenders.

The biggest mistake I see: buyers wait too long to explore a bridge loan. You need the structure in place before you write an offer.
Your exit strategy is what lenders scrutinize most. A signed listing agreement on your departing home speeds approvals.
Hard money loans are the closest alternative. They're faster but carry higher rates and stricter LTV limits.
Interest-only loans can stretch your budget short-term but won't solve the timing gap the way a bridge will.

Most bridge loans run 6 to 12 months. Some lenders offer extensions if your departing home hasn't sold.
Many bridge loans allow interest reserves — the interest is built into the loan balance upfront. You may owe nothing monthly.
Requirements vary by lender. Most private and portfolio lenders care more about equity and exit strategy than your credit score.
